The CPRI IP core implements the AUX receiver and AUX transmitter interfaces as
separate Avalon-ST interfaces. The AUX transmitter receives data to be transmitted on
the outgoing CPRI link, and the AUX receiver transmits data received from the
incoming CPRI link.

AUX Receiver Module
The AUX receiver module transmits data that the CPRI IP core received on the CPRI
link to the outgoing AUX Avalon-ST interface. In addition, it provides detailed
information about the current state in the Rx CPRI frame synchronization state
machine. This information is useful for custom user logic, including frame
synchronization across hops in multihop configurations.
The AUX interface receiver module provides the following data and synchronization
lines:
■
cpri_rx_sync_state
—when set, indicates that Rx, HFN, and BFN
synchronization have been achieved in CPRI receiver frame synchronization
■
cpri_rx_start
—asserted for the duration of the first basic frame following the
offset defined in the
CPRI_START_OFFSET_RX
register
■
cpri_rx_rfp
and
cpri_rx_hfp
—synchronization pulses for start of 10 ms radio
frame and start of hyperframe
■
cpri_rx_bfn
and
cpri_rx_hfn
—current radio frame and hyperframe numbers
■
cpri_rx_x
—index number of the current basic frame in the current hyperframe
■
cpri_rx_seq
—index number of the current 32-bit word in the current basic frame
■
cpri_rx_aux_data
—outgoing data port for sending data and control words
received on the CPRI link out on the AUX interface
The output synchronization signals are derived from the CPRI frame synchronization
state machine. These signals are all fields in the
aux_rx_status_data
bus. For
